Publication Ethics and Malpractice Statement
AJESS is committed to maintaining the highest standards of publication ethics. Our policies are guided by the Committee on Publication Ethics (COPE) guidelines.
For Authors
- Submissions must be original and not under consideration elsewhere
- All authors must have significantly contributed to the research
- Proper acknowledgment of others' work through citations
- Declaration of any conflicts of interest
- Compliance with ethical standards for research involving human subjects
For Reviewers
- Reviews should be conducted objectively and constructively
- Confidentiality of manuscripts must be maintained
- Any conflicts of interest should be disclosed
- Timely completion of reviews
For Editors
- Fair and impartial handling of submissions
- Decisions based on academic merit
- Maintaining confidentiality of the review process
- Handling allegations of misconduct appropriately
